官方原版安装
Codex 与 OpenClaw 安装配置综合指南
前半部分按 Windows、Linux/macOS 两条系统路径整理 Codex 安装与配置;后半部分单独整理 OpenClaw 接入配置和常见问题。
macOS / Linux
Codex 官方原版安装
此流程使用官方原版安装包。系统要求为 macOS 10.15+ 或主流 Linux 发行版。
安装 Codex 官方原版包
npm install -g @openai/codex
# 或者 macOS 使用 Homebrew
brew install codex
创建配置目录
删除旧配置目录后重新创建,避免旧文件影响新配置。
rm -rf ~/.codex
mkdir ~/.codex
创建 auth.json
在 API 密钥页面创建并复制新的 API Key,然后写入 ~/.codex/auth.json。
{
"OPENAI_API_KEY": "你的 API_KEY"
}
创建 config.toml
删除已存在的 config.toml 后新建文件,内容直接复制下方配置。
model_provider = "OpenAI"
model = "gpt-5.4"
review_model = "gpt-5.4"
model_reasoning_effort = "xhigh"
disable_response_storage = true
network_access = "enabled"
windows_wsl_setup_acknowledged = true
model_context_window = 1000000
model_auto_compact_token_limit = 900000
[model_providers.OpenAI]
name = "OpenAI"
base_url = "https://api.eidolon-ai.com/v1"
wire_api = "responses"
requires_openai_auth = true
重启终端并验证
重启终端后运行版本命令。安装完成后可在任意项目目录启动 Codex。
codex -V
cd your-project-folder
codex
Windows
PowerShell 安装 Codex
系统要求为 Windows 10 1809(build 17763)及以上。安装前先完成 Git 和 Node.js,再继续 Codex 配置流程。
验证安装情况
打开 Windows PowerShell(蓝色图标),执行以下命令验证。
node -v
npm -v
安装 Codex 官方原版包
国内网络访问 npm 较慢时,可使用 npm 镜像源。
npm install -g @openai/codex
npm i -g @openai/codex --registry=https://registry.npmmirror.com
创建配置目录
先删除旧目录(若有),再重新创建 C:\Users\你的用户名\.codex。
C:\Users\你的用户名\.codex
创建 auth.json
在 API 密钥页面创建并复制新的 API Key,写入 auth.json。
{
"OPENAI_API_KEY": "你的 API_KEY"
}
创建 config.toml
删除已有文件后新建,内容原封不动粘贴。
model_provider = "OpenAI"
model = "gpt-5.4"
review_model = "gpt-5.4"
model_reasoning_effort = "xhigh"
disable_response_storage = true
network_access = "enabled"
windows_wsl_setup_acknowledged = true
model_context_window = 1000000
model_auto_compact_token_limit = 900000
[model_providers.OpenAI]
name = "OpenAI"
base_url = "https://api.eidolon-ai.com/v1"
wire_api = "responses"
requires_openai_auth = true
重启终端并验证
codex -v
cd your-project-folder
codex
独立配置模块
配置 OpenClaw 接入 Codex API
OpenClaw 配置不是 Codex 安装步骤的一部分。前面完成 Codex 安装和 API 配置后,这里只处理 OpenClaw 的安装、自检和模型接入。
先完成 Codex 安装配置
确认 Codex 能正常启动,并且 .codex/auth.json 与 .codex/config.toml 已经写好。
codex -V
codex
按系统安装 OpenClaw
这是 OpenClaw 自身安装流程,和前面的 Codex CLI 安装分开处理。
curl -fsSL https://openclaw.ai/install.sh | bash
iwr -useb https://openclaw.ai/install.ps1 | iex
确认 OpenClaw 可用
安装后先检查 OpenClaw 自身状态,再进入模型配置。
openclaw --version
openclaw doctor
openclaw status
openclaw dashboard
配置 OpenClaw 的 models
如果已安装 OpenClaw,仅想接入本站 API,可打开 OpenClaw 配置文件,将其中 models 部分替换为下面内容,并把 apiKey 换成自己的 Key。
macOS/Linux:~/.openclaw/openclaw.json
Windows:C:\Users\你的用户名\.openclaw\openclaw.json
{
"models": {
"providers": {
"aicodemirror-gpt": {
"baseUrl": "https://www.fluapi.com/v1",
"apiKey": "替换为你自己的 key",
"api": "openai-responses",
"models": [
{
"id": "gpt-5.4",
"name": "gpt-5.4",
"reasoning": true,
"input": ["text", "image"]
}
]
}
}
}
}
也可以让 Codex 辅助写入 OpenClaw 配置
如果 OpenClaw 配置不顺,可以先启动 Codex,然后输入下面这句话。保存后执行 openclaw doctor 检查。
codex
请把用户目录下.codex api 配置到openclaw中,注意是response格式。
openclaw doctor
FAQ
常见问题
codex 命令未找到
检查 npm 全局安装路径,并确认该路径已加入系统 PATH。Windows 默认通常是 C:\Users\你的用户名\AppData\Roaming\npm。
npm config get prefix
安装时权限不足
Windows 可尝试以管理员身份运行 PowerShell。macOS/Linux 可检查 npm 全局目录权限,或使用 Node.js 版本管理工具重新安装。
API 连接失败
确认 base_url、wire_api、model_provider 和 auth.json 中的 API Key 都正确。
echo $env:OPENAI_BASE_URL
echo $env:OPENAI_API_KEY
Node.js 版本过低
查看当前版本。如果版本过低,请到 Node.js 官网安装最新 LTS 版本。
node --version